'Device busy' error when trying to Rebuild RPM Database...

[Date Prev][Date Next][Thread Prev][Thread Next][Date Index][Thread Index]

 



Hello,

I accidentaly deleted /var/lib/rpm.  (Don't ask.)  I am trying to
rebuild the rpm database so, hopefully, rpm will function normally once
again.  But I get this error:

root / >> rpm --rebuilddb
error: db4 error(16) from dbenv->remove: Device or resource busy

I'm at a loss. Any advice would be greatly appreciated. Thanks!
